Pros: Room was immaculate, bed was great, and hotel was on a quiet street that was well located to walk to most sites you'd want to visit. Good security. Staff was very kind and hard working. Cons: breakfast was pitiful and owners often couldn't be found for information on how to get around town. When asked to pay in cash,... More

It could be a very nice place with friendly staff and owners, but the bed in our room was terrible, the 2 nights there were therefore not very comfortable ones. Windowless room, and building works going on in the b&b meant we were quite happy to leave. The coffee was terrible, too. More

J spent a night in what seemed to be a cozy warm hotel and J found myself on a different place, without previous warning. A room in Via Alloro, totally cut out from the courtyard, if any. No private parking place. Poor breakfast. Should cost half the price they ask, but the bed is comfy. More
